Peanut Chutney

Peanut chutney is a popular South Indian condiment made primarily from peanuts, along with spices and herbs. It’s typically served as a side dish with dosa, idli, vada, or other South Indian snacks. Amla Murabba recipe

Amla murabba is a sweet and tangy Indian preserve made from fresh amla (Indian gooseberries). In this delightful recipe, amla fruits are blanched, soaked in a sugar syrup infused with cardamom and optional spices, until they become soft and translucent.
